http://www.sloveniaforyou.com/InfoPiran.htm Web5 Jul 2024 · St Piran lived and belonged in the 6 th Century A.D.; so called the age of the saints as many saints were formed this century in time. This was a time of discourse in England – the Saxons had invaded and the Romans were in the stages of withdrawal. This lead to a period of much transition within the country, as the Saxon invasion was brutal.

http://www.projectbritain.com/piran.htm WebThe flag of St Piran is also the Cornish flag - white cross on a black background. It symbolises the discovery of tin by the saint as the white metal flowed from the black rock. … Web17 Apr 2024 · 18:00, 17 APR 2024. Saint Piran is the patron saint of tin-miners. He is also generally regarded as the patron saint of Cornwall, although Saint Michael also has some claim to this title. Web4 Feb 2024 · 5. Sing along with the Trelawny Shout. At 9 pm on St Piran’s Day, in pubs throughout Cornwall, those celebrating participate in what’s known as a Trelawny Shout. This is a large bar sing-along, featuring popular local Cornish bar songs, including the Cornish anthem: “The Song of the Western Men.”. WebRemains of the north wall. About St Piran's Old Church.
